I wanted to share this event with you all. Yesterday after picking up my children from their babysitters I was stopped at a stop light. There was a little woman going car to car and ofcourse my first thought was that she was looking for money. I could tell she was foreign but from where I could not guess. I had my car windows down and quickly became a target for her. She told me that she just needed a ride back to the laundry mat about 3 miles aways at Broad Street and parham......I agreed to let her in, figuring she was so tiny she isn't a threat. So she got in and immediately we started talking. She said she was from Afghanistan and was brought to the US after she suffered injuries from shrapnel.....to which she had a very tender side where there were once 60 stitches. I asked if she was muslim and indeed she said she was. I felt so terrible for her. I asked her how she got to the US and she said by the Grace of Allah and some kind US soldiers. Yet here she is in the US, no family, no car. She had walked the 3 miles from the laundry mat to return something to Walmart so she could get her $$ back to use to wash clothes. They would not refund her and she was just in too much pain to walk all the way back. I told her I had taken shahada and she smiled and said "Alhumdullilah, I was going to tell you that you have a beautiful heart and the heart of a muslim, that you should learn islam"....when she got out, I gave her some $$ for her to wash her clothes but after she left, I teared up. How alone she must feel! Do you know she said the people in the US are very kind though she said "Walmart is MEAN!"......so I suggest, lets boycott walmart! LOL!!! She touched me.
